git怎麼對比兩個版本的檔案大小
要比較兩個Git 版本的檔案大小,可執行下列步驟:1. 取得檔案歷史記錄;2. 辨識要比較的版本;3. 使用git diff 比較檔案大小;4. 檢視檔案大小變化。
如何比較兩個Git 版本的檔案大小
第一步:取得檔案歷史記錄
使用git log
指令查看檔案歷史記錄,這將顯示每次提交中檔案的大小變更:
<code>git log --format="%H %s %b" -- <path/to/file></code>
第二步:辨識要比較的版本
確定要比較的兩個版本。可以使用提交哈希值或提交訊息來識別它們。
第三個步驟:使用git diff
來比較檔案大小
#使用git diff
指令對比兩個版本的檔案大小:
<code>git diff --numstat <commit-hash-1> <commit-hash-2> -- <path/to/file></code>
這將顯示兩個版本之間檔案大小的變更摘要:
- 第一行表示新增的行數和刪除的行數(按此順序)。
- 第二行表示檔案總大小的變化(以位元組為單位)。
第四步:查看檔案大小變化
在git diff
輸出中,查看第二行的第二列以確定檔案大小的變化。正值表示文件已增大,負值表示文件已減少。
以上是git怎麼對比兩個版本的檔案大小的詳細內容。更多資訊請關注PHP中文網其他相關文章!

熱AI工具

Undresser.AI Undress
人工智慧驅動的應用程序,用於創建逼真的裸體照片

AI Clothes Remover
用於從照片中去除衣服的線上人工智慧工具。

Undress AI Tool
免費脫衣圖片

Clothoff.io
AI脫衣器

AI Hentai Generator
免費產生 AI 無盡。

熱門文章

熱工具

記事本++7.3.1
好用且免費的程式碼編輯器

SublimeText3漢化版
中文版,非常好用

禪工作室 13.0.1
強大的PHP整合開發環境

Dreamweaver CS6
視覺化網頁開發工具

SublimeText3 Mac版
神級程式碼編輯軟體(SublimeText3)

熱門話題

Go語言中用於浮點數運算的庫介紹在Go語言(也稱為Golang)中,進行浮點數的加減乘除運算時,如何確保精度是�...

GiteePages靜態網站部署失敗:404錯誤排查與解決在使用Gitee...

運行 H5 項目需要以下步驟:安裝 Web 服務器、Node.js、開發工具等必要工具。搭建開發環境,創建項目文件夾、初始化項目、編寫代碼。啟動開發服務器,使用命令行運行命令。在瀏覽器中預覽項目,輸入開發服務器 URL。發布項目,優化代碼、部署項目、設置 Web 服務器配置。

Go語言中哪些庫是大公司開發或知名開源項目?在使用Go語言進行編程時,開發者常常會遇到一些常見的需求,�...

在BeegoORM框架下,如何指定模型關聯的數據庫?許多Beego項目需要同時操作多個數據庫。當使用Beego...

H5頁面需要持續維護,這是因為代碼漏洞、瀏覽器兼容性、性能優化、安全更新和用戶體驗提升等因素。有效維護的方法包括建立完善的測試體系、使用版本控制工具、定期監控頁面性能、收集用戶反饋和製定維護計劃。

Go語言中使用RedisStream實現消息隊列時類型轉換問題在使用Go語言與Redis...

Typecho路由匹配規則解析與問題排查本文將針對Typecho插件路由註冊與實際匹配結果不一致的問題進行分析和解答�...
